ยง36-31 - Transfers from special funds, limited or suspended, when.
ยง36-31ย Transfers from special funds,
limited or suspended, when.ย (a)ย If any transfer contemplated by sections
36-27, 36-29, and 36-30 might, if effected, result in loss to the State or to
any special fund affected, of any federal funds, or would be in violation of
the Constitution or any law of the United States, the governor shall issue an
executive order setting forth the facts and suspending the application of
sections 36-27, 36-29, and 36-30 to the special fund affected in whole or in
part, or limiting the transfer, as shall be necessary to avoid the loss of
federal funds or to avoid the unconstitutionality or violation.ย The transfer
shall not be made except to the extent, if at all, which will not result in the
loss of federal funds or violation.
(b)ย If any transfer contemplated by section
36-28 might, if effected, cause an expenditure out of the state highway fund in
excess of moneys available in such fund, result in loss to the State or to the
state highway fund or any federal funds, or would be in violation of the
Constitution or any law of the United States, the governor shall issue an
executive order setting forth the facts and suspending the application of
section 36-28 to the state highway fund in whole or in part, or limiting the
transfer, as shall be necessary to avoid the expenditure of moneys in excess of
moneys available in the state highway fund, the loss of federal funds or to
avoid the unconstitutionality or violation.ย The transfer shall not be made
except to the extent, if at all, which will not result in the loss of federal
funds or violation.
(c)ย Effective July 1, 1995, transfers for
central services expenses shall be limited to the current fiscal year; provided
that this subsection shall not apply to assessments made but not collected for
prior years. [L 1955, c 247, ยง7; RL 1955, ยง132-19; HRS ยง36-31; am L 1989, c
287, ยง1; am L Sp 1995, c 15, ยง3]
